What is the Wire Transfer Information Form?
The Wire Transfer Information Form is a crucial document used in financial transactions to collect essential banking details. This form ensures that details like bank name, SWIFT code, and account number are accurately noted, which is vital for the success of wire transfers.
Accurate information is paramount in wire transfers, as errors can lead to delays or failures in processing transactions. Understanding the key elements of the form allows users to navigate the wire transfer process confidently.

What is the purpose of the Wire Transfer Information Form?
The Wire Transfer Information Form is designed to collect necessary banking details that ensure transactions are processed accurately and timely, both domestically and internationally.
Who typically needs to complete this form?
Individuals, business owners, accountants, and banks are among those who rely on this form to provide the banking information required for wire transfers.
Are there any eligibility requirements for using this form?
Generally, anyone needing to conduct a wire transfer can complete this form. Ensure you have accurate banking details ready for submission.
How do I submit the completed Wire Transfer Information Form?
You can submit the form following your bank's instructions, which may include emailing or uploading it via a secure online portal after completion.
What common mistakes should I avoid when filling out this form?
Ensure all banking details are accurate, double-check SWIFT codes, account numbers, and other information to avoid processing delays or failures.
How long does it take to process wire transfers?
Processing times for wire transfers vary by bank but typically take a few hours to a couple of business days, depending on the transaction type.
